Novoflex BAL-FUX Auto Bellows for FUJIFILM X-Mount

Novoflex BAL-FUX Auto Bellows for FUJIFILM X-Mount

Auto Macro Bellows for Fujifilm X-Mount Camera and Lenses Stepless extension = distance between sensor plane and lens (= image distance); thus format-filling photographing of smaller objects is possible.

Features:

All the flexibility that a bellows brings to macro and micro-photography with the addition of automatic control

Full communication functions between camera and lens including autofocus and aperture adjustments

Using standard and wide-angle lenses up to 35mm, you can achieve magnifications from 1:1 up to 7:1

Use a telephoto lens for a greater working distance. Add a second focusing rack to change focus without the need to adjust the bellows extension

Precision geared extension rail for smooth and precise adjustments of magnification and focus. Min. Extension: 29mm / 1 1/8 in. Max. Extension: 116mm/4.56 in
